Output f51297003879596cc76d80f6e5801ef22a4b6744cc5912ec6d81eb1802f9400f:2

value
1043120
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 587fc835bc745d2384df63512187785fdc86663f00e43d967c996f89ecea6107
address
bc1ptplusdduw3wj8pxlvdgjrpmctlwgve3lqrjrm9nun9hcnm82vyrsgyc7ef
transaction
f51297003879596cc76d80f6e5801ef22a4b6744cc5912ec6d81eb1802f9400f
confirmations
40136
spent
true